Quite possibly the most distinguished designation is with the WBA Super champion, which was developed in 2000 adhering to a recommendation by Lennox Lewis just after he was compelled to relinquish his WBA heavyweight title just before his defense versus Michael Grant. This difference was at first reserved for WBA champions that are concurrently recognized through the WBC, IBF or WBO. A WBA Tremendous winner is afforded special thing to consider with the Corporation with regard to meeting mandatory defense obligations to take care of championship recognition, but What's more, it has opened the door with the Corporation to recognize a different world winner, commonly often called the Common champion; developing confusion amid admirers regarding who retains the wba belt de facto championship title.
